A canal which, when it is completed, will he the most wonderful waterway in the world, has been started at Felsenau, in Germany. The scheme is to connect Rotterdam, in Holland, with Basle,- the capital of Switzerland, by means of the River Rhine and a vast canal, stretching across Europe to the Swiss lakes, Geneva and Neuchatel, . The work has been started at the Rhine end. The greatest difficulty will be-the section that passes through the town of Geneva. It has been decided to bore a huge tunnel, and consequently it will be possible for ships of 700 tons to sail under the streets and houses. Between Geneva and Neuchatel there will be 30 locks, which will raise the surface of the canal 200 feet above the late.
